ACPI doesnt work properly on my Asus F3JA
I am using Hardy:       8.04
Linux F3ja 2.6.24-16-generic #1 SMP Thu Apr 10 13:23:42 UTC 2008 i686 GNU/Linux
And BIOS is v207, latest.

[   10.993798] ACPI: Core revision 20070126
[   10.993846] ACPI: Looking for DSDT in initramfs... error, file /DSDT.aml not 
found.

[   11.312974] ACPI: EC: Look up EC in DSDT
[   11.318551] APIC error on CPU1: 00(40)

[   11.410852] ACPI Warning (tbutils-0217): Incorrect checksum in table [TCPA] 
-  00, should be 16 [20070126]
[   13.731224] ACPI Warning (tbutils-0217): Incorrect checksum in table [SSDT] 
-  B9, should be A7 [20070126]

[   24.208992] ACPI: Sleep Button (CM) [SLPB]
[   24.209002] Asus Laptop ACPI Extras version 0.30
[   24.209143]   unsupported model F3JA, trying default values
[   24.209145]   send /proc/acpi/dsdt to the developers

The System is heating up and i have no control over cooling fans.
 sensors
coretemp-isa-0000
Adapter: ISA adapter
Core 0:      +75.0°C  (crit = +100.0°C)                  

coretemp-isa-0001
Adapter: ISA adapter
Core 1:      +74.0°C  (crit = +100.0°C)    

I believe others issues are related :
Can't get the system to hibernate. The screen stays black with a blinking 
cursor in upper left corner.
Some Hotkeys are not working : Fn+F4
